FDA-Approved Drug Enhances Immunotherapy Effectiveness Against Rare Liver Cancer

- Researchers have discovered that a rare liver cancer can evade immunotherapy by diverting immune T cells away from the tumor and trapping them in surrounding fibrous tissue. The FDA-approved drug AMD3100 has shown promise in releasing these T cells, allowing them to effectively target the cancer.
- This breakthrough significantly enhances the effectiveness of immunotherapy in laboratory tumor samples.
- Immunotherapy has revolutionized cancer treatment but often faces limitations due to tumor-induced immune evasion. Understanding how specific cancers manipulate immune responses is crucial for developing more effective therapies.
- The findings highlight a critical challenge in cancer treatment, where tumors develop sophisticated mechanisms to evade immune responses. The use of AMD3100 represents a potential turning point in the fight against rare liver cancers, suggesting that existing drugs can be repurposed to enhance immunotherapy outcomes.
